    About VOCAL-NY

    Founded in 1999, Voices Of Community Activists & Leaders (VOCAL-NY) is a statewide grassroots membership organization that builds power among low-income people affected by HIV/AIDS, the drug war, mass incarceration, and homelessness in order to create healthy and just communities. We accomplish this through community organizing, leadership development, advocacy, direct services, participatory research, and direct action.

    At VOCAL-NY, we fight for systemic change rooted in justice, compassion, and love. We approach this work with a firm belief in reducing harm and ending stigma, and the knowledge that the issues impacting our communities are driven by institutional oppression, not personal failings. Our campaigns and services have saved or improved the lives of hundreds of thousands of New Yorkers across the state.

    ​​Position Description

    VOCAL-NY is seeking talented individuals interested in creating grassroots political power as part of a dynamic team. The organizer will support base-building outreach and leadership development among low-income people who are impacted by mass incarceration and biased policing/police violence and promote their participation in planning and policymaking that affects their lives. Examples of active campaigns include:

    • Reducing the size, scope and resources of the New York City Police Department
    • Holding District Attorneys accountable and challenging wrongful convictions
    • Advancing reforms to parole, and reducing barriers to inclusion for people with conviction histories

    The Organizer will be supervised by the Civil Rights Union Campaign Director and will work on a small team with other Civil Rights Union staff.

    Job activities include: Community outreach, phone-banking, data-entry, mobilization, leadership development, and some administrative tasks.

    Job Responsibilities

    • Membership Recruitment: Conduct “base building” and achieve targeted recruitment goals through regular community outreach, this includes street-based outreach and outreach at transitional housing facilities, shelters, methadone and harm reduction programs, re-entry programs, HIV service providers and other venues as directed.
    • Phone-banking and Membership Mobilization: Conduct regular “phone-banking” to engage and mobilize people to attend meetings, actions, and events.
    • Data-entry: Record and input accurate & timely data into our community organizing database.
    • Support meetings, events, and mobilizations: Support the logistical & programmatic needs of membership & leadership meetings, organizational events, actions, and mobilizations.
    • Leadership Development: Conduct training & political education to build the knowledge and skills of VOCAL-NY’s membership base to participate in planning and policymaking that impacts their lives.
    • Support Other VOCAL Campaigns and Coalition work: The position will be expected to periodically provide support for other community organizing and campaign work within VOCAL-NY. We have a highly collaborative office environment where staff members provide support for each other’s campaigns as needed.
